The Sun Netra™ T5220 server stands as a pinnacle of energy and space efficiency, designed to meet the escalating demands of modern network infrastructure. This ruggedized, compact server, with its 20-inch-deep enclosure, provides an optimal platform for virtualization and consolidation, offering an impressive 64 virtual systems within a single server.
Leveraging the power of the UltraSPARC T2 processor, which boasts up to eight cores and 64 simultaneous execution threads, the T5220 enables extensive levels of consolidation and virtualization. Ideal for network applications where throughput, power, cooling, and space are critical considerations, it finds utility in various domains such as media gateway controllers, security systems, telecom operations, and defense applications.
Certified to meet NEBS Level 3 standards and ETSI compliance, the T5220 ensures reliability and performance in the most demanding environments. Additionally, it offers integrated virtualization technologies, including Solaris Containers and Logical Domains (LDoms), enabling efficient resource utilization and energy savings while maximizing space efficiency.
